Choose High-Quality Paint
If you're considering an exterior painting project and are on a tight budget, buying quality paint is of the biggest significance. Selecting the least priced choice may appear to be a wise decision, but it typically involves lowering the quality of your paint and might wind up costing you more in the long term if you have to repaint frequently due to fading or wear and tear. Instead, consider acquiring excellent paint at a discount or purchasing huge amounts of high-quality exterior paint; both of these options can result in substantial savings and help ensure the success of your painting project.

Apply Glossy Paint
Applying glossy paint can be a cost-effective approach to modernize and upgrade the appearance of your property. It will reflect light, giving your home a distinctive appearance and enhancing its curb appeal. But, keep in mind that glossy paint may require more coats than normal paint, so be sure to budget accordingly.

Preparing the Surface
Thoroughly prepping your home's exterior surface is vital for a successful painting job. This includes washing and sanding the surface, filling in cracks or holes, and removing existing paint. By performing these chores on your own, you can save time and money on labor charges, allowing you to complete the job without exceeding your budget.
